The Myth of the GOP South

Anyone with a high school education knows the Democrats are the party of slavery and Jim Crow, while the Republicans favored emancipation and integration. Despite this schism in ideology, the South voted in droves for the Democrats for decades. Today, the tables have turned and now Southerners vote Republican. So why the flip-flop?

Democrats, who have steadily gravitated to the far left, were quick to pounce on the race card, the alleged GOP’s disenchantment with the Civil Rights Act and its adherence to “The Southern Strategy,” which simply meant win elections by pandering to bigots. All myths, says Carol Swain, professor of political science and law at Vanderbilt University. “Don’t buy it. History has moved on. Like other regions of the country, the South votes values, not skin color.” She elaborates further in this edition of PragerU.
